Also, when you’re thinking about RJ45 1X8 technology, don’t forget about the temperature range. Devices that can handle between -40°C to 85°C are super reliable, which is essential if you’re in an industrial setting or somewhere with wild environmental changes. And let’s not forget about the cable type you choose; going for Cat6 cables can really ramp up your data speeds to about 10 Gbps. Perfect for those high-bandwidth needs!
**A few quick tips:**
1. Double-check that your setup is compatible with current networking standards. It’s a great way to keep your tech future-proof!
2. Make sure your cabling is properly shielded. This helps cut down on interference and keeps your signal nice and strong.
3. Look for RJ45 connectors that have gold-plated contacts. They help with conductivity and can last longer too!
